About Harold E. Himwich

Harold E. Himwich is a scholar working on Cellular and Molecular Neuroscience, Psychiatry and Mental health, Molecular Biology, Cognitive Neuroscience and Physiology, having authored 150 papers that have together received 2.5k indexed citations. Recurring topics across this work include Neurotransmitter Receptor Influence on Behavior (27 papers), Neuroscience and Neuropharmacology Research (24 papers), Diet and metabolism studies (14 papers), Schizophrenia research and treatment (13 papers), Memory and Neural Mechanisms (11 papers), Tryptophan and brain disorders (9 papers), Receptor Mechanisms and Signaling (8 papers) and Sleep and Wakefulness Research (8 papers). The work is most often cited by research in Biological Psychiatry (125 citations), Cellular and Molecular Neuroscience (927 citations), Psychiatry and Mental health (378 citations), Cognitive Neuroscience (503 citations) and Biochemistry (164 citations). Harold E. Himwich has collaborated with scholars based in United States, Japan and United Kingdom. Frequent co-authors include G.R. Pscheidt, F Rinaldi, N. Narasimhachari, Larry Stein, Akira Shimizu, J. Spaide, Richard P. White, David A. Callison, Hilma S. Alpers and M. H. Aprison. Their work appears in journals such as American Journal of Psychiatry, The Journal of Nervous and Mental Disease, Science, Life Sciences and Journal of Pharmacology and Experimental Therapeutics.
